4. Infractions.

The User Infraction system is designed to automate the management of Club VR-4 Members who are not conducting themselves within accordance of the Terms & Conditions of Club VR-4.

The infraction system is based on points. If you accumulate a specific number of points, various actions will be automatically dealt out, details of which can be found below.

If the Club VR-4 Committee believe you have violated one or more of our Terms & Conditions, they will issue you a warning or an infraction. If you receive an infraction, first you will get an automatic PM from the mod that issued you the infraction. This PM will have an explanation of what we believe you violated, which infraction you have received, and the point value (if applicable).

There are times we may feel that a warning is best suited for a certain situation. Warnings do not carry point values, if an Infraction is issued your point value will go up by a pre determinded set number of points, depending on the "something" of the violation. Each infraction you receive has a expiration time. Once an infraction expires, it is removed from your account.

An infraction can also be extend, in such cases the expiration time is extended based on the time limit original active infraction.

For example: You have received an infraction for a Personal Attack on another Club VR-4 member, this has an expiration time of 60 days. Then say two hours later you receive another Personal Attack infraction. The second infractions expiration time will be added to the first. So, instead of waiting 60 days, you now have to wait 120 days for the infraction to expire.

Each time you receive an infraction you are required to review and agree the T&Cs.

Appealling
Anyone issued an infraction has the right to appeal. This should be done by clicking the "Committee Feedback" Button located within the Infraction Private Message, this must be done within 7 days of the infraction being issued; it must include a full explanation as to why you feel the warning should be reviewed. The Club VR-4 Committee will then review the appeal, and the decision made will be a final decision and cannot be appealed a second time.
